Pros

  • Provides 850 watts of power with 80 Plus Platinum efficiency, reaching up to 92% efficiency.
  • Features a 120mm PWM ARGB fan and Lambda A Certification, ensuring noise levels below 25 dB.
  • Includes a 16-pin PCIe 5.0 cable capable of delivering up to 600W to graphics cards.
  • Comes with individually sleeved, flexible fully modular cables for easier routing.
  • Backed by a 10-year warranty, indicating long-term manufacturer support.
  • Utilizes 105°C Japanese capacitors for enhanced durability and stability.

Cons

  • The SFX-L form factor (125 x 125 x 63.5 mm) is longer than standard SFX, potentially limiting compatibility with some compact cases.
  • Ripple on the 12V rail was measured at 51mV under full load, which is higher than some competitors, though still within ATX specifications.
  • The price point is on the premium side for an SFX-L power supply.

Buying Guide

When picking a power supply for a small PC, you need to think about more than just wattage. The physical size, especially SFX vs. SFX-L, is critical for case compatibility. You also want to check for certifications like 80 Plus Platinum for efficiency and noise ratings like Lambda A if quiet operation matters to you. Don't forget the cables – fully modular and flexible ones make your life so much easier in a cramped case.

wattage

This is how much power your PSU can deliver. Think of it like the engine size in a car; too small and your PC won't run, too big and you're paying for power you don't need. Match it to your CPU and GPU's power demands.

form_factor

This dictates the physical size of the power supply. SFX-L is a slightly longer version of SFX, so always double-check your case's specifications to ensure it will physically fit. It's like trying to fit a large suitcase into a small overhead bin.

rating

The 80 Plus Platinum rating tells you how efficiently the PSU converts wall power into usable PC power. Higher efficiency means less wasted energy as heat, which can lead to a cooler and quieter system, and lower electricity bills. It's like getting better gas mileage for your computer.

modular

Fully modular means you only plug in the cables you need. This is a huge win for cable management, especially in small cases, as it reduces clutter and improves airflow. It's like having custom-length cables instead of a tangled mess.
